BACKGROUND: LACTB was recently identified as a mitochondrial tumour suppressor that negatively affects cancer cell proliferation by inducing cell death and/or differentiation, depending on the cell type and tissue. However, the detailed mechanism underlying the LACTB-induced cancer cell death is largely unknown. METHODS: We used cell-based, either in 2D or 3D conditions, and in vivo experiments to understand the LACTB mechanisms. In this regard, protein array followed by an enrichment analysis, cell proliferation assays using different compounds, western blot analysis, flow cytometry and immunofluorescence were performed. Differences between quantitative variables following normal distribution were valuated using Student t test for paired or no-paired samples according to the experiment. For in vivo experiments differences in tumour growth were analyzed by 2-way ANOVA. RESULTS: We show, that LACTB expression leads to cell cycle arrest in G1 phase and increase of DNA oxidation that leads to activation of intrinsic caspase-independent cell death pathway. This is achieved by an increase of mitochondrial reactive oxygen species since early time points of LACTB induction. CONCLUSION: Our work provides a deeper mechanistic insight into LACTB-mediated cancer-cell death and shows the dynamics of the cellular responses a particular tumor suppressive stimulus might evoke under different genetic landscapes.

CARD14-associated papulosquamous eruption (CAPE) is a rare inflammatory skin eruption that can have features of psoriasis, pityriasis rubra pilaris, and erythroderma. This skin condition is known for its resistance to topical or conventional systemic therapies. Successful treatment of CAPE with anti-IL-12/IL-23 and IL-17 inhibitors has been reported. We present a case of a 2-year-old girl with CAPE who was successfully treated with ustekinumab.

The increasing demand for superfoods has resulted in an increase in chia seeds consumption. The reintroduction of this ancient crop in agriculture is useful to ensure food security since it can grow in high-stress conditions. The current study aimed to characterize chia seeds, cold-pressed oil, and defatted cake (the oil extraction by-product) to improve their value and to meet consumer's expectations (low-fat products). Chia seeds presented a significantly higher energy value than cake (444 vs. 284 kcal/100 g, respectively) due to fat removal (33 vs. 7%). The cake showed higher contents of total minerals (6 vs. 5%), protein (27 vs. 18%), and fiber (48 vs. 38%) in comparison to the seeds, and was hence considered a promising food ingredient. The major fatty acid in oil, seeds, and cake was α-linolenic acid (62-66%), and the vitamin E content was 409, 200, and 44 mg/kg, respectively. The major amino acid in the seeds and cake was glutamic acid (49 vs. 36 mg/g). The oil had a low oxidative stability (1 h), and the total phenolics content was 1.3 mg gallic acid equivalents/100 g. Chia cake incorporation in food formulations will follow consumer's interests, and the obtained oil can be used to improve the oil supply for different applications. This approach adds value to the concept of "one health" since it includes the culture, the environment, and the consumers.

Olive pomace is a by-product from olive oil production that can be further processed to obtain olive pomace paste. In this work, the influence of different time/temperature binomials (65 °C/30 min; 77 °C/1 min; 88 °C/15 s; and 120 °C/20 min) on the nutritional quality, chemical composition, and efficiency on control/elimination of natural microbial load of olive pomace paste was ascertained. The treatments significantly impacted the contents of ash, fat, vitamin E, phenolics (including hydroxytyrosol), flavonoids, and antioxidant activity, but not the fatty acids profile. The binomial 88 °C/15 s showed the greatest potential since it better preserved the phytochemical and antioxidant properties as well as the protein and fiber contents. This binomial is also faster and easy to be implemented at an industrial level, allowing the obtention of a safe functional ingredient to satisfy consumers' demands for novel sustainable products, simultaneously, responding to food safety and food security concerns.

Uncombable hair syndrome is a rare disorder of the hair shaft that leads to silvery and unruly hair. The hair shaft anomaly is characterized by a longitudinal groove that is detected by scanning electronic microscopy-considered to be the gold standard for diagnosis. Recently, hair cross-sectioning has been reported as a viable alternative, but currently available methods still have some flaws, especially because of hair samples' processing specificities. Here, we present two cases of uncombable hair syndrome and a new embedding technique using epoxy to perform the diagnosis.

Transcriptomic data have become a fundamental resource for stem cell (SC) biologists as well as for a wider research audience studying SC-related processes such as aging, embryonic development and prevalent diseases including cancer, diabetes and neurodegenerative diseases. Access and analysis of the growing amount of freely available transcriptomics datasets for SCs, however, are not trivial tasks. Here, we present StemMapper, a manually curated gene expression database and comprehensive resource for SC research, built on integrated data for different lineages of human and mouse SCs. It is based on careful selection, standardized processing and stringent quality control of relevant transcriptomics datasets to minimize artefacts, and includes currently over 960 transcriptomes covering a broad range of SC types. Each of the integrated datasets was individually inspected and manually curated. StemMapper's user-friendly interface enables fast querying, comparison, and interactive visualization of quality-controlled SC gene expression data in a comprehensive manner. A proof-of-principle analysis discovering novel putative astrocyte/neural SC lineage markers exemplifies the utility of the integrated data resource. We believe that StemMapper can open the way for new insights and advances in SC research by greatly simplifying the access and analysis of SC transcriptomic data. StemMapper is freely accessible at http://stemmapper.sysbiolab.eu.

This study aimed to develop new canned chub mackerel products incorporating edible seaweeds (Ascophyllum nodosum, Fucus spiralis, Saccorhiza polyschides, Chondrus crispus, Porphyra sp. and Ulva sp.) harvested in the Portuguese North-Central coast, with simultaneous sensory improvement and minerals enrichment. Two processes were compared, namely the addition of seaweeds in i) the canning step and ii) in the brining step (as the replacement for salt). The concentrations of four macrominerals (Na, K, Ca and Mg), chloride, and twelve trace elements (Co, Cu, Fe, I, Li, Mn, Mo, Rb, Se, Sr, V and Zn) were determined by high-resolution continuum source flame atomic absorption spectrometry (HR-CS-FAAS) and inductively coupled plasma mass spectrometry (ICP-MS), respectively. Results showed that canned chub mackerel incorporating C. crispus and F. spiralis was found to be the preferred sensory option, also exhibiting contents enriched with Cl, Co, Cu, Fe, I, Li, Mg, Mn, Mo, Na, Rb, Se, and Sr. This effect was more pronounced when both seaweed species were added to replace the salt added in the brining step.

Stem cells present unique regenerative abilities, offering great potential for treatment of prevalent pathologies such as diabetes, neurodegenerative and heart diseases. Various research groups dedicated significant effort to identify sets of genes-so-called stemness signatures-considered essential to define stem cells. However, their usage has been hindered by the lack of comprehensive resources and easy-to-use tools. For this we developed StemChecker, a novel stemness analysis tool, based on the curation of nearly fifty published stemness signatures defined by gene expression, RNAi screens, Transcription Factor (TF) binding sites, literature reviews and computational approaches. StemChecker allows researchers to explore the presence of stemness signatures in user-defined gene sets, without carrying-out lengthy literature curation or data processing. To assist in exploring underlying regulatory mechanisms, we collected over 80 target gene sets of TFs associated with pluri- or multipotency. StemChecker presents an intuitive graphical display, as well as detailed statistical results in table format, which helps revealing transcriptionally regulatory programs, indicating the putative involvement of stemness-associated processes in diseases like cancer. Overall, StemChecker substantially expands the available repertoire of online tools, designed to assist the stem cell biology, developmental biology, regenerative medicine and human disease research community. StemChecker is freely accessible at http://stemchecker.sysbiolab.eu.

BACKGROUND: Hidradenitis suppurativa (HS) is rare in childhood, with only 2% of cases in patients younger than 11 years. It is a chronic, recurrent, debilitating condition for which no universally effective treatment has been developed. We present five cases of children with HS diagnosed between the ages of 6 and 11 years. METHODS: Patients were treated with oral finasteride 1 to 5 mg/day. All had entered puberty at the time of treatment initiation. All had normal laboratory results before starting treatment. The maximum duration of treatment was 24 months. RESULTS: Four patients were female. Two were overweight. Three had been previously treated with oral antibiotics, and two of these with oral isotretinoin, with partial or no improvement. Overall improvement of the disease was observed in all patients, with a reduction of the frequency and intensity of the flares. No adverse effects were observed or reported during treatment. CONCLUSION: Treatment of HS can be challenging. The options available include antimicrobials, immunosuppressants, hormonal therapies, lasers, and surgery. The authors report the largest series of children with HS treated with finasteride. The results support the use of finasteride as monotherapy for the treatment of this disease in children. Further studies are necessary to fully understand the role of this drug in the management of this disease.

Infantile myofibromatosis is a rare disorder of fibroblastic/myofibroblastic proliferation and represents the most frequent type of mesenchymal tumor in the neonatal period and primary infancy.Three clinical types have been described: solitary, multicentric, and generalized (with visceral involvement). A correct characterization of the histopathology is essential to diagnose these neoplasias in early infancy. We present a case of multicentric infantile myofibromatosis with regression over time.

Bullous pemphigoid (BP) is an immune mediated bullous disease that is manifested by urticarial plaques with superimposed subepidermal blisters and significant pruritus. It is generally found in the elderly, but is rare in the pediatric population. A 5-month-old girl previously diagnosed with hand-foot-mouth disease was examined in our dermatology department owing to vesicles and bullae, initially located to the hands and feet, which progressed with new lesions. Tense vesicles and bullae distributed in an annular string of pearls pattern on the abdomen and facial and cervical regions were noted. Histologic and immunologic findings were consistent with the diagnosis of infantile BP. Disease control was obtained with oral prednisolone and dapsone; the patient was still in clinical remission 6 months after treatment cessation. The differential diagnosis of the clinical presentation of the lesions in our patient is of note, given that this blistering pattern is frequently reported in association with linear IgA bullous dermatosis.

Chronic granulomatous disease (CGD) is a primaryimmunodeficiency disorder that affects the phagocyticcells of the innate immune system. It is characterizedby recurrent or persistent infections with granulomaformation. Lupus-like lesions have been reported incarriers of CGD and less frequently, in patients withCGD. Immunological study in these patients areusually negative. We describe the case of an 8-yearoldboy with CGD who developed chronic and acutecutaneous lupus erythematous with angular cheilitis,oral ulcers, Raynaud phenomenon, and positiveserologies for antinuclear, anticentromere, and anti-Saccharomyces cerevisiae antibodies.
